Get Involved in Local Events

Check out foodie festivals, farmers' markets, and local fairs in your area. These are perfect opportunities to meet restaurant owners and managers face-to-face, and they often look for part-time help during busy seasons.

Join Hospitality Groups

Connect with local hospitality groups on social media platforms like Facebook or Instagram. These communities frequently post about part-time job openings that aren’t advertised elsewhere, plus it’s a great way to engage with the food scene in your area!

Show Up in Person

For part-time roles in the hospitality sector, don't underestimate the power of a walk-in. Grab your best smile and pop into local cafés or restaurants with your CV in hand. It shows initiative and can really make you stand out!

How to prepare for a job interview at Jubilee Hospitality

Show Off Your People Skills

In hospitality, your ability to work with customers and team members is crucial. Be prepared to share stories that highlight your experience in handling customer service situations, especially any tricky ones. We want to hear how you turned a potentially negative experience into a positive one!

Know the Menu Inside Out

You might get quizzed on the menu items or asked about your favourite dishes. Brush up on any special offerings at Jubilee Hospitality and demonstrate genuine enthusiasm for their food. This shows you’re not just looking for any job, but you’re genuinely excited about working with their team.

Flexibility is Key

As you're going for a part-time role, emphasise your availability and willingness to work various shifts. Mention any instances where you've gone above and beyond for scheduling or helped out during busy times. This flexibility can make you stand out from the crowd!

Role-Play Scenarios

Be ready for role-play scenarios during your interview! Employers love to see how you handle on-the-spot situations, like dealing with a dissatisfied customer or managing a specific request from a patron. Practising these scenarios with friends can help boost your confidence.
